The Preserve at Harriton is the parcel within Harriton Park adjacent to Harriton and Old Gulph Roads, containing the woods and the stream.  It is called the “Preserve” because the intent is to maintain the parcel as a natural area with passive recreational pursuits, in tandem with Lower Merion’s long-term open space efforts and vision.  

What is a Park Master Plan: 

Park Master Plans allow the Township to assess current and future needs of a Park to best serve the public, evaluate feasible options, develop a strategic action plan, and budget for long-term or phased-in improvements. The plan provides a comprehensive vision the community has for a park and its place in the overall park system.

The Master Plan Document is developed by the Township through a process which includes the creation of a steering committee, meetings with stakeholder groups, engagement tools, and public presentations.

 The open area, called the Meadow, and the residential parcels are not part of this Master Plan study.
